Atho is one Burmese delicacy that is extremely popular in Chennai. One can simply stroll around any street in India and find at least five different types of street foods to savour; that's how diverse ...
Some of them set up food stalls inspired from Burmese food and gave birth to the dish that is now called Atho. Atho derives its nomenclature from ‘A Thoke’, a Burmese word for salad.
